The potential legal upheaval comes as the city has seen a steady decline in shootings over the last two months, but experts warn of a spike in gun violence that typically occurs during the summer.

Mayor Eric Adams told reporters he's worried over the impact of the pending U.S. Supreme Court case on concealed carry.Mayor Eric Adams told reporters he's worried over the impact of the pending U.S. Supreme Court case on concealed carry.on gun rights could exacerbate shooting crimes in New York City and the ability of the NYPD to police gun owners.

New York City already has in place some of the toughest gun restrictions in the country. Last week, the Legislature passedGov. Kathy Hochul signed the slate of bills on Monday during a ceremony in the Bronx.over the last two months, but experts warn of a spike in gun violence that typically occurs during the summer. And while shootings have decreased, they are still nearly double those of pre-pandemic levels.

Monday’s press conference was intended to highlight the work of the NYPD’s Gun Violence Suppression Unit, which officers said conducted 16 gang takedowns so far this year.criticized anti-gang tacticsAdams defended the NYPD on Monday, saying the department had managed to arrest perpetrators “without violating the constitutional safeguards.”
